Collecdev, a boutique development company that puts emphasis on architectural innovation, sustainable architecture, and desired community amenities, built this condominium property. They provide a fresh and youthful perspective to the development process.
There are 374 apartments in Westwood Gardens, a 15-story building with suite sizes ranging from 589 to 999 square feet, and it is situated at 8868 Yonge Street in Richmond Hill, Ontario. With ceiling heights ranging from 9’0″ to 10’0″, each apartment appeals to discerning buyers searching for a comprehensive and sustainable lifestyle. The structure uses a geothermal energy system that, when compared to a standard building, lowers annual greenhouse gas emissions by almost 70%.
Tomas Pearce managed the interior design for this project, while Kirkor Architects and Planners handled the architectural aspects. Live in a green apartment complex that promotes your comfort and urban living only here at Westwood Gardens.

The condo’s location is convenient for public transportation. It has many subway stations nearby, including Vaughan Metropolitan Center and Finch, both of which are less than a 16-minute drive away. Commuters can also take Langstaff GO and Richmond Hill GO, which are both less than an 11-minute drive away.
Furthermore, residents who like to drive can easily access Highways 7 and 407, with Highway 404 also nearby.

Kirkor Architects and Planners, the firm behind some of the GTA’s most engaging and beautiful structures, has been assigned the building’s design. Westwoods Gardens has a black-and-white façade that gives the impression of two separate condominium towers. The sleek, cubic shape adds a dignified presence while maintaining a modern vibe. This modern stone-clad building has a variety of apartments, including two-story ground-oriented townhomes with landscaped patios, private entrances, and unique interior finishes that provide practical options for each of these groups.
The east building is centred on active living, featuring a sports court, weight gym, and dry sauna among its many amenities. The experience is capped off by a pet washing station, a catering kitchen, and vast rooftop patios with barbecues and dining areas. The entrance to the west building is more modest, with tenants having access to a fitness centre, yoga studio, catering kitchen, pet washing station, and media lounge.
